Essien heads a brace in Chelsea win

Ghana's Michael Essien found the back of the net twice to help Chelsea to a 3-1 win over West Ham on Saturday.

The win kept the Blues' 100 per cent start to the new season intact as they sit at the top of the Barclays Premier League after four games.

Both of the Ghana international's goals was with the head as Ivorian Salomon Kalou also scored for Chelsea.

Essien rose above two defenders to head home Didier Drogba's cross in the second minute before an attempted clearance West Ham's goalkeeper Robert Green cannoned back off Kalou into goal in the 17th minute.

Chelsea made it 3-0 in the 83rd minute when Essien headed home his second from Paulo Ferreira's cross but moments later they conceded their first goal of the season when Scott Parker calmly lobbed Cech from 20 yards.
